Overview
Dek is the central protagonist of Predator: Badlands (2025), the latest entry in the Predator film franchise. A young Yautja considered a runt by the standards of his clan, Dek is exiled to Genna - a death planet used by the Yautja as a dumping ground for the unworthy - after being deemed too weak to complete the traditional blooding rites.
On Genna, Dek must survive against hostile megafauna, rival exiles, and the planet’s lethal environment. His journey from outcast to hunter forms the emotional core of the film.
Biography
Early Life on Yautja Prime
Dek was born into Njohrr’s Clan on Yautja Prime. Smaller than his peers and considered physically inferior, he struggled to meet the expectations placed on Young Bloods preparing for their blooding ritual. Despite demonstrating intelligence and resourcefulness, these qualities were undervalued by the clan’s leadership, who prized brute strength and aggression.
Exile to Genna
After a failed blooding trial, Dek was sentenced to exile on Genna by the clan elders. This sentence is effectively a death sentence - Genna’s wildlife, including the massive Kalisk predators, has claimed the lives of countless exiles before him.
Survival and Growth
On Genna, Dek is forced to rely on cunning and improvisation rather than the advanced technology typically available to Yautja hunters. He crafts weapons from the planet’s resources, studies the behavior of Genna’s wildlife, and gradually develops into a formidable hunter through experience rather than tradition.
Encounter with Thia
Dek’s path intersects with Thia, a human stranded on Genna. Their relationship - initially adversarial - evolves into a reluctant alliance as both face threats neither can survive alone. This partnership challenges fundamental Yautja cultural assumptions about humans as mere prey.
Significance
Dek represents a thematic departure for the franchise. While previous Predator films positioned humans as prey or reluctant combatants against Yautja hunters, Badlands inverts this by making a Yautja the protagonist and exploring their culture from the inside.
His arc examines what happens when a Yautja is stripped of the technology and clan structure that defines their identity, forcing a return to the most fundamental principle: the hunt defines you.
Behind the Scenes
Dek was brought to life through motion capture and voice performance by Dimitrius Schuster-Koloamatangi. Director Dan Trachtenberg worked with the effects team to create a Yautja character capable of conveying complex emotion through the species’ distinctive facial structure.
The character’s name, Dek, is drawn from the Yautja language developed for Badlands - the first film to feature extended dialogue in the Yautja tongue.
